What is the average money spent on food per month for one person?

On average, groceries cost between $250 and $550 per month for one person. However, expenses can vary depending on location, dietary choices and personal spending habits.

What is the average amount of money spent on eating out per month?

How Much Do Americans Spend Eating Out? Americans spend an average of $3,639 eating out each year—roughly $300 each month. And those fast-food meals and restaurant tabs continue to add up. In fact, Americans spent 20% more eating out in 2022 than they did in 2021.

How much does the average person spend a month?

Average monthly expenses in 2022 for one person were $3,693, or $44,312 annually. This represented an 8.5% increase, or $287.75 per month, from 2021. In 2021, the average monthly expenses for a single individual totaled $3,405.

What is a realistic budget for food?

According to the USDA guidelines, you might spend $979 a month on a thrifty plan, $1,028 on a low-cost plan, $1,252 on a moderate-cost plan and $1,604 on a liberal plan. The USDA guidelines can provide a starting point for a food budget, but they don't consider all the variables that can affect cost.

What do Americans spend the most money on?

Average American household expenses

According to the BLS survey, the largest expenditures were housing and transportation, which comprised 26 percent and 13 percent of people's pay, respectively. Another big spending category was food, to which 10 percent was devoted.

What state has the most expensive groceries?

1. California

At $297.72 per week on average, households in California spend more on groceries than any other state. HelpAdvisor also found that California features three out of the five most expensive cities in the US for grocery shopping.

How much does an average person spend on clothes per month?

The average person spends around $161 per month on clothes – women spend nearly 76% more than men do on clothing in a year. The average family of four spends around $1800 per year on clothes, with $388 of this on shoes.

Is eating out cheaper than groceries 2023?

This is according to the Consumer Price Index, which showed that between February 2022 and March 2023, inflation of prices for food at home — meaning groceries — was higher than at restaurants.
